What is TaskPaper?
TaskPaper is a plain text to-do list application designed exclusively for Mac that combines the simplicity of a text editor with the organizational power of a full-featured outliner. Unlike conventional task management tools that lock your data into proprietary formats, TaskPaper stores everything in plain text files — readable, portable, and future-proof. You simply type your tasks, and TaskPaper automatically formats each line into a project, task, or note based on simple syntax rules.

The concept behind TaskPaper is elegantly straightforward. A line ending with a colon becomes a project header. A line beginning with a dash and a space becomes a task. Everything else is treated as a note. That’s the entire syntax. No steep learning curve, no manual to study, no onboarding process. Just open the app, start typing, and your list is already organized.

TaskPaper 3 represents a thoroughly modernized version of the original app, rebuilt from the ground up while preserving the plain text foundation that has made it trusted by professionals, writers, developers, and everyday users for nearly two decades. It brings powerful new outlining capabilities, a refined interface, advanced search functionality, and deep integration with macOS — all without sacrificing the lightweight, distraction-free experience that defines the TaskPaper philosophy.

Key Features
Below is a detailed breakdown of the core capabilities that make TaskPaper a genuinely powerful tool for task management and daily planning:
- Plain Text Files — Edit your lists in any application, on any device, at any time, with no proprietary format restrictions.
- Future-proof format; your data will always be accessible regardless of platform changes
- Compatible with a wide range of third-party TaskPaper apps built by independent developers
- No dependency on cloud services or vendor lock-in
- Auto-Formatting Syntax — Type naturally and watch TaskPaper instantly structure your content.
- Lines ending with a colon are automatically formatted as project headers
- Lines beginning with a dash and space are formatted as tasks
- All other lines are treated as plain notes for additional context
- Projects, Tasks, Tags, and Notes — Four simple building blocks that give your lists complete organizational flexibility.

- Fold, Focus, and Filter — Reduce large, complex lists to exactly what you need to see right now.
- Collapse individual projects or sections to reduce visual clutter
- Use Focus mode to isolate a single section of your list
- Apply filters to show only the tasks that match specific criteria
- Saved Searches and Advanced Query Language — Go beyond basic tag filtering with a full-featured search syntax.
- Filter tasks by tag, type, content, or any combination of attributes
- Save frequently used searches for instant one-click access
- Use special expressions and logical operators for complex, precise queries
- Fast Keyboard Navigation and Commands — Control your entire workflow without reaching for the mouse.
- Keyboard shortcuts for creating, moving, completing, and organizing tasks
- Tab and Shift-Tab for quick indentation and nesting of items
- Arrow key navigation with full outline-aware movement
- Drag and Drop Organization — Rearrange your tasks and projects intuitively with a simple drag.
- Move individual tasks or entire project blocks with ease
- Reorganize nested structures without losing hierarchy
- Date and Time Management in Plain Text — Attach dates directly to your tasks using natural language.
- Schedule tasks with flexible date syntax directly in the text
- Manage deadlines and reminders without leaving the app
- Apple Reminders Integration — Sync your TaskPaper tasks with Apple’s native Reminders app via Siri.
- Export tasks with dates directly to Reminders.app for cross-device visibility
- Import items from Reminders back into TaskPaper for centralized management
- Keep your schedule synchronized across Mac, iPhone, and iPad via iCloud
- LESS/CSS Stylesheet Editor — Customize the visual appearance of the app to match your preferences.
- Adjust fonts, colors, background, and layout using standard stylesheet syntax
- Browse and install community-created themes available online
- Create and share your own custom themes with the TaskPaper community
- JavaScript API for Scripting and Automation — Extend TaskPaper’s functionality far beyond its built-in features.
- Write custom scripts to automate repetitive list operations
- Integrate TaskPaper with other macOS apps and workflows
- Access and manipulate the full document structure programmatically
